L-W Dist. 210 Session II Summer School Schedule
Session II summer school classes at Lincoln-Way High School Dist. 210 begins July 1.
Lincoln-Way High School Dist. 210 summer school Session II begins July 1. The classes will be offered at Lincoln-Way East in Frankfort and Lincoln-Way West in New Lenox.
Session II runs from July 1-19. There will be no classes on July 4-5. Class times run from 7 a.m.-noon, five days a week.
The summer school program is a self-supporting program. Students who reside in Lincoln-Way High School District 210 will pay a fee of $175 per semester. Students who reside outside of Lincoln-Way District 210 boundaries will pay a fee of $250 per semester. Transportation for Lincoln-Way 210 residents only is available at an additional cost of $60.

Summer school is a concentrated program; therefore attendance at summer school is mandatory. One day of summer school is equivalent to five days during the school year; consequently a student will be dropped and no refund will be issued if he/she accumulates more than one day of absence per semester.
